Why does excessive Sun exposure increases the risk of cancer?

  1. Excessive production of Vit D

  2. Production of more melanin

  3. Genetic change

  4. Drying of skin

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
C Correct answer
Explanation

Excessive Sun exposure affects the genetic material which invariably causes cancer.
